
The Bolshoi Theater in Moscow removed a modern ballet about a legendary Russian dancer from its repertoire Rudolf Nureyevas a result of the extension of the ban on “LGBT propaganda”, reports Reuters.
The law, passed in November, not only expanded the existing ban on material deemed to promote LGBT lifestyles, but also restricted any “demonstration” of LGBT behavior.
This makes any depiction of homosexuality, such as Nureyev’s relationships with men after he left the Soviet Union in 1961, which the ballet touches on, almost impossible.
The ballet, directed by Kirill Serebrennikov, has had a troubled history in Russia, where President Vladimir Putin has long promoted conservative values as part of a nationalist agenda supported by the Russian Orthodox Church.
It premiered in December 2017, but the play has not been staged since 2018 after the then culture minister said the play was gay. Performances scheduled for 2022 were abruptly canceled after Serebrennikov publicly criticized Russia for the conflict in Ukraine.
“”Nuriyev” was removed from the repertoire in connection with the law… where the issue of promoting “non-traditional values” is spelled out absolutely unequivocally,” the general director of the Bolshoi Theater, Volodymyr Urin, said at a press conference on Wednesday.
Serebrennikov, one of Russia’s leading film, theater, television and set designers, made his disappointment clear.
“This criminal ‘law’ was passed specifically against this show and against several books… Well, well…” he wrote on his Telegram channel, adding three rainbows, the LGBT symbol.
Serebrennikov was detained in 2017 and spent almost two years under house arrest, and in 2020 he received a suspended sentence on charges of embezzlement of state subsidies. After he paid back the amount, the conviction was overturned last year.
